1% Rejection rate at Android Market

August 27th, 2009 by Arjan Olsder Posted in Platforms: AndroidOS | No Comments »

Android Google opened up on the Android Market approval process. From the 6000 applications that have been submitted, the company has only removed 60 of them because they where not suited for the public.

WebOS Apps Go Commercial

August 27th, 2009 by Arjan Olsder Posted in Platforms: WebOS | No Comments »

Palm-one Palm has announced that is has started to accept paid apps for their WebOS aimed App Store. This way, mobile game developers can finally start earning money from Palm Pre owners.
